Can an EV make this trip?
The honest answer for Manila to Laguna / Pagsanjan is yes, easily. The drive is roughly 100km one-way. Most EVs sold in the Philippines offer somewhere between 250km and 450km of real-world range, though aircon, a full car, expressway speeds and hills can trim that by a fifth or more — so always plan against your realistic range, not the brochure figure.
At this distance you generally won't need to charge en route at all. Charge to full before you leave and you'll reach Laguna / Pagsanjan with plenty in reserve — just remember to top up at or near your destination so the return leg is equally relaxed.
